So, what is Collagen?

What’s interesting about collagen is that while it wasn’t a common topic of conversation a few years ago, it’s the most abundant protein source found in our bodies. It helps build our bones, muscles, connective tissue and even our skin. Collagen in its natural form is not digestible by the human body. This is where collagen peptides enter the scene (yep, collagen and collagen peptides are different!).

Collagen is a long chain amino acid. Collagen peptides are a shorter chain amino acid that our bodies are able to digest. Once absorbed it’s able to work its magic, supporting our bones, muscles and skin.

While collagen is super abundant in our younger years, our body starts producing less and less of it as early as our early 20’s. Eventually our body begins depleting collagen faster than it can produce, reducing our collagen stores to nearly zero.

HEALTHY JOINTS

Inflammation loves to attack our joints. So, by reducing inflammation you are likely going to experience an improvement in any joint pain you might be experiencing. Collagen is also essential for maintaining the health of our cartilage, the connective tissue found around our joints. As cartilage deteriorates you are more likely to experience joint pain and stiffness.

HAIR, SKIN AND NAILS

No joke, my hair grew an inch after two weeks of taking collagen peptides. My nails too (ok not an inch, but a super noticeable amount!). In addition to promoting hair and nail growth, it also promotes skin elasticity. As our skin losses elasticity, we start to experience fine lines and wrinkles. Adding collagen adds the plump back into your skin, reducing the appearance of wrinkles. It has also been shown to reduce the appearance of cellulite and stretch marks!
